Per Diem Remote Insurance Claims information

What is a per diem remote insurance claims job?

Per Diem Remote Insurance Claims jobs involve evaluating and processing insurance claims on an as-needed or per-day basis, rather than as a full-time employee. These professionals review documentation, investigate claims, determine coverage, and decide on settlements, all while working remotely. This flexible arrangement is ideal for those seeking variable hours and the ability to work from home. Per diem workers are often used by insurance companies to handle surges in claim volume or to cover for staff absences.

What skills and qualifications are needed to thrive as a per diem remote insurance claims specialist?

To thrive as a Per Diem Remote Insurance Claims Specialist, you need a thorough understanding of insurance policies, claims processing, and strong analytical skills, usually supported by prior claims experience or industry certification. Familiarity with claims management systems, electronic documentation tools, and secure remote work platforms is typically required. Excellent attention to detail, self-motivation, and effective communication are standout soft skills for this role. These capabilities ensure accurate claims handling, regulatory compliance, and efficient service to clients while working independently.

How does working as a per diem remote insurance claims professional differ from a full-time in-office claims adjuster?

Per diem remote insurance claims professionals typically enjoy greater flexibility in their schedules, working only when needed and often from a location of their choice. This arrangement allows for a better work-life balance but may come with less predictable workloads and benefits compared to full-time positions. Collaboration with team members and supervisors usually happens via digital communication tools, which requires strong self-motivation and effective virtual communication skills. While the remote nature of the job allows for autonomy, it also means that building relationships and accessing immediate support may require more proactive effort. Despite these differences, per diem roles can offer valuable experience and networking opportunities in the insurance industry.

What is the difference between Per Diem Remote Insurance Claims vs Remote Insurance Adjuster?

AspectPer Diem Remote Insurance ClaimsRemote Insurance Adjuster
CredentialsTypically requires insurance claims processing certification or relevant experienceRequires adjuster license and insurance knowledge
Work EnvironmentRemote, flexible schedule, often on a per-diem basisRemote, may involve fieldwork or desk adjustments
Employer & Industry UsageInsurance companies, third-party administrators, claims processing firmsInsurance carriers, third-party claims organizations

Per Diem Remote Insurance Claims roles focus on processing insurance claims on a flexible, per-day basis, often without long-term commitments. Remote Insurance Adjusters handle claim evaluations, sometimes with licensing requirements, and may perform field inspections. Both roles are remote and industry-specific but differ mainly in job scope and credential requirements.
